Product Description

Karrimor Urban Rucksack Durable PU coated water resistant fabric Large main compartment for laptops and A4 files Front accessory pocket with organiser and keyclips Height adjustable chest straps Side mesh pockets Side compression straps Padded shoulder straps and back for all day comfort Front bungee cord carrying system Adjustable hip belt Weight 600g

Let down by cheap zips 23 April 2010
I was pretty pleased when this daysack arrived in the post, but I soon discovered that what is generally a useful (but rather small) item is seriously let down by cheap zips. I immediately found myself struggling to open or close them, especially when the sack was full-ish, and within a few days a couple of 'kinks' had developed on the main zip. I also found that the zips snagged on the fabric, and sometimes found it difficult to find the ends (I think both these last mentioned problems caused by weather strips that are tailored too tightly). I write in the past tense as yesterday, after no more than 6 weeks of use, the main zip gave out and I have had to discard the sack!

Won't be buying from Karrimor again unless the quality of the zips is clearly better than those on this Chinese-made model.

I bought this as I own a several years old Karrimore 'Spectre' which is essentially the same design but a bit smaller.

When I got it it looked like it was a similar product - but a bit bigger. However after using it for 2-3 weeks it started to fall apart. The seams between the main and front compartment gave, the zips jammed - it was very poor quality.
